- What is MediaAlpha's other — revenue?
- MediaAlpha (MAX) reported other — revenue of $210K in Q1 2026.
- How has MediaAlpha's other — revenue changed year-over-year?
- MediaAlpha's other — revenue decreased by 86.5% year-over-year, from $1.55M to $210K.
- What is the long-term trend for MediaAlpha's other — revenue?
- Over 4 years (2021 to 2025), MediaAlpha's other — revenue has grown at a -38.8% compound annual growth rate (CAGR), from $22.51M to $3.17M.
- What does other — revenue mean?
- This metric represents the total revenue generated from business activities or product lines that do not fall under the company's primary reporting segments. It captures income from ancillary services, non-core operations, or emerging initiatives that are not yet significant enough to be reported separately. Monitoring this figure helps investors understand the contribution of secondary revenue streams to the overall top-line performance.
